The Art of Rum Production: From Sugarcane to Bottle
So, how is this delicious nectar actually made? The journey of Appleton Estate rum begins with the cultivation of sugarcane. The sugarcane is harvested and the juice is extracted, which is then fermented using proprietary yeast strains developed over generations. The fermentation process converts the sugars into alcohol, creating a mash that's ready for distillation. After fermentation, the mash is distilled in copper pot stills and continuous column stills. Pot stills contribute to richer, more complex flavors, while column stills produce a lighter, more refined spirit. Appleton Estate employs both methods to create a balanced blend, capturing the best of both worlds. The resulting rum is then aged in oak barrels, typically ex-bourbon barrels, in the tropical climate of Jamaica. The warm temperatures accelerate the aging process, allowing the rum to mature more quickly and develop its unique character. The aging process is crucial, as it mellows the spirit and imparts flavors from the wood, such as vanilla, caramel, and spice.
Appleton Estate's master blenders carefully monitor the aging process, selecting the perfect barrels and blending rums of different ages to create the desired flavor profiles. These blenders are the true artists behind the rum, using their expertise and experience to craft the perfect balance of flavors. The rum is then bottled and shipped, ready to be enjoyed around the world. Decoding Appleton Estate Expressions: What's in a Bottle?
Alright, let's talk about the different expressions you'll find on the shelves. Appleton Estate offers a range of rums, each with its own unique characteristics and flavor profile. These are some of the most popular and widely available:
-
Appleton Estate Signature Blend: This is the flagship expression, and a great starting point. It's a blend of rums aged for an average of 4 years, offering a smooth, well-balanced flavor with notes of honey, vanilla, and citrus. It's perfect for sipping neat or mixing in cocktails.
-
Appleton Estate Reserve Blend: This expression steps things up a notch, with rums aged for an average of 8 years. It boasts a richer, more complex profile with hints of oak, dried fruits, and spice. It's a fantastic choice for enjoying on the rocks or in premium cocktails.
-
Appleton Estate 12 Year Old Rare Blend: This is where things get really interesting, with a blend of rums aged for a minimum of 12 years. You'll experience a complex array of flavors, including notes of chocolate, coffee, and toasted nuts. It's a luxurious sipping rum that's perfect for special occasions.
-
Appleton Estate 15 Year Old Black River Casks: This expression is a special release, typically aged for a minimum of 15 years. It showcases the depth and complexity that can be achieved through extended aging, with rich notes of caramel, molasses, and spice. A true treat for rum connoisseurs.
-
Appleton Estate 21 Year Old Paradise Blend: This is the top-tier offering, a luxurious blend of rums aged for a minimum of 21 years. It delivers an unparalleled tasting experience, with a symphony of flavors that include dark chocolate, leather, and tropical fruits. A truly exceptional rum.

Appleton Rum Price in Jamaica: What to Expect
Now, for the burning question: How much will you pay for a bottle of Appleton Rum in Jamaica? The price, naturally, varies depending on the expression and the retailer. However, here's a general idea of what you can expect:
- Appleton Estate Signature Blend (1 litre): You can typically find this for around $25-$35 USD. It's a great value for the quality.
- Appleton Estate Reserve Blend (1 litre): Expect to pay between $35-$45 USD.
- Appleton Estate 12 Year Old Rare Blend (750ml): This one will run you about $45-$60 USD.
- Appleton Estate 15 Year Old Black River Casks (750ml): Prices may vary depending on availability and the specific release, but typically fall in the $75-$90 USD range.
- Appleton Estate 21 Year Old Paradise Blend (750ml): This is the premium offering, and the price reflects that. Expect to pay upwards of $150 USD or more.
Keep in mind that these prices are approximate and can fluctuate. Prices at duty-free shops, especially at the airport, may be slightly lower than those at local liquor stores. Prices may also vary depending on the specific retailer and any ongoing promotions. It is a good idea to check multiple stores for the best deals. Also, prices can change due to taxes, import duties, and other factors, so it's always a good idea to confirm the latest prices before making a purchase. Where to Buy Appleton Rum in Jamaica
Alright, so you've decided to treat yourself to some Appleton Estate rum. Where can you find it? Luckily, you'll have plenty of options:
- Duty-Free Shops: These are a great place to start, especially if you're arriving or departing through a Jamaican airport. Duty-free shops often offer competitive prices, and you can usually find a wide selection of Appleton Estate expressions. You may be able to find exclusive offerings. Be sure to check the regulations regarding duty-free purchases before you buy.
- Local Liquor Stores: These are found throughout Jamaica, in towns and tourist areas. They offer a good selection of rums, and you can often find local recommendations and advice from the staff. Make sure to compare prices at different stores to ensure you're getting the best deal. Some local stores might also offer tastings, which can be a fun way to try before you buy.
- Supermarkets: Large supermarkets often have a dedicated liquor section, where you can find a selection of Appleton Estate rums. This is a convenient option if you're already doing your grocery shopping. However, the selection may be more limited compared to dedicated liquor stores.
- Resorts and Hotels: Many resorts and hotels carry Appleton Estate rum in their bars and shops. This is a convenient option, but prices might be slightly higher than at other locations.
